How much do remote sales pipe j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ote sales pipe in the United States is $62,441.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$36,000.00 and $98,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in remote sales pipeline roles, and how can they be overcome?

Professionals in remote sales pipeline roles often face challenges such as building rapport with prospects virtually, staying organized across multiple leads, and maintaining consistent communication with the team. Overcoming these hurdles involves leveraging CRM tools for tracking interactions, utilizing video calls to foster personal connections, and setting regular check-ins with colleagues to stay aligned on sales strategies. Developing strong time management and self-motivation skills is also crucial for success in this remote environment.

About AMERICAN

Founded in Birmingham, Alabama in 1905, AMERICAN is a manufacturer of fire hydrants, valves, ductile iron and spiral-welded steel pipe for the waterworks industry, and high-frequency-welded steel pipe for the oil and natural gas industries. AMERICAN's diversified product line also includes fire pumps, structural casing and piling, castings for waterworks products and large machinery, and specialty rubber products.
